Python sheet添加空行

导语

在进行数据处理时,我们经常需要在Excel或Google Sheets等表格中添加空行。这篇文章将教你如何使用Python来实现这个功能。如果你是一名刚入行的小白,不用担心,我会一步步教你如何做。

整体流程

我们首先来看一下整个实现的流程,可以用如下的表格来展示。

journey
    title 整体流程

    section 第一步: 读取表格数据
        添加代码:
        ```python
        # 导入pandas模块
        import pandas as pd

        # 读取表格数据
        df = pd.read_excel('input.xlsx')
        ```

    section 第二步: 添加空行
        添加代码:
        ```python
        # 添加空行
        df = df.append(pd.Series(), ignore_index=True)
        ```

    section 第三步: 保存表格数据
        添加代码:
        ```python
        # 保存表格数据
        df.to_excel('output.xlsx', index=False)
        ```

第一步: 读取表格数据

在开始添加空行之前,我们首先需要读取表格数据。我们可以使用Python的pandas库来做到这一点。下面是具体的代码和注释:

# 导入pandas模块
import pandas as pd

# 读取表格数据
df = pd.read_excel('input.xlsx')

上面的代码中,我们首先导入了pandas模块,并使用read_excel函数读取了名为input.xlsx的表格数据。你需要将input.xlsx替换为你自己的表格文件名。

第二步: 添加空行

在读取了表格数据之后,我们可以开始添加空行了。为了实现这个功能,我们可以使用pandas库的append函数以及pd.Series()函数。下面是具体的代码和注释:

# 添加空行
df = df.append(pd.Series(), ignore_index=True)

上面的代码中,我们使用了append函数来在表格末尾添加一行数据。pd.Series()函数创建了一个空的Series对象,表示一行空数据。ignore_index=True参数确保添加的空行不会改变原有数据的索引。

第三步: 保存表格数据

在添加了空行之后,我们需要将修改后的表格数据保存起来。我们可以使用pandas库的to_excel函数来实现这个功能。下面是具体的代码和注释:

# 保存表格数据
df.to_excel('output.xlsx', index=False)

上面的代码中,我们使用了to_excel函数将修改后的表格数据保存为名为output.xlsx的Excel文件。index=False参数确保不会保存索引列。

总结

通过以上的步骤,我们可以很容易地使用Python来实现在表格中添加空行的功能。首先,我们使用pandas库的read_excel函数读取表格数据;然后,我们使用append函数和pd.Series()函数添加空行;最后,我们使用to_excel函数保存修改后的表格数据。希望这篇文章对你有所帮助!